日期:2014-05-20  浏览次数:20691 次

用集合存字符串做大数乘法。
用小学乘法列竖行算的,感觉效率不是很高啊,阶乘只能算到1000多点,算2000多基本上要很久才行。
有没有大神推荐个稍微好点的算法啊,大概需要算到5000以上。
大数乘法 阶乘 5000 效率 算法

------解决方案--------------------
以前做过这个运算,用两个数组村两个乘数,用一个数组存最后的结果。很简单的。算法就是像普通我们做乘法在草稿纸上运算一样的相乘。
------解决方案--------------------
用这个试试java.math.BigInteger